TOPIC
New insights in the management of partially or completely edentulous patients
VISION
Providing the patient with a durable, esthetic, and comfortable prosthesis
MISSION
Investigating the recent evidence concerning implant abutments in fixed and removable prosthodontics
SPECIFIC GOALS
PROJECT 1: Comparing the long-term success of zirconia, polyether ether ketone, and titanium implant abutments: A Systematic Review and Meta-Analysis
PROJECT 2: Investigating the efficacy and safety of added soft liners on removable denture: A Systematic Review and Meta-Analysis
PROJECT 3: Comparing the long-term survival and reasons for failure of indirect restorative materials: a systematic review and meta-analysis

- Zirconia, titanium, and polyetheretherketone implant abutments show equal long-term clinical success — A systematic review and network meta-analysis – IF: 15.700, Quality: D1, Journal: Periodontol 2000
- Complete denture soft liners improve bite force, mastication, and life quality: A systematic review and meta-analysis - IF: 3.600, Quality: D1, Journal: J Prosthodont
